Hi all, I plan to get a 14b for my '97 GST Spyder, not sure if it's worth it for the extra power gained from replacing T-25 for ~$90. I have only intake and BOV mods now, planning to get turbo back exhaust, intercooler piping, boost controller, and guages soon. Goal is about 300 fwhp, I know with bigger hp my wheels will spin like crazy so that's my goal for now.

Will get the oil feed lines and water lines from the buyer, what else do I need from his car? The J Pipe is not from a '90 GST right? Also do I need the exhaust/turbo manifold from him?

Thanks in advance for any input. :thumb:
 
Yes, get his j-pipe (turbo outlet pipe.) It's small, but it'll get the job done.

You will have to file the holes (or get his) on the oil return line. I just filed mine.

You do not need his exhaust manifold.

well i a 14B in good condition should flow 405cfm a T-25 flows 250cfm. You should notice a noticble difference just dont expect ground-shattering power. As for the UICP it looks nothing like my greddy so my guess it might be a 1G :confused:
 
sounds good. will stock SMIC sufficient for 14b if I"m going to make like 260 fwhp with other support mods on the turbo? I'm looking at a greddy FMIC and a SMIC now but not sure if I need it for the 14b.
Also, for the greddy intercooler UICP, do you think a 1G Bov can be put on it? I know it's flanged for only Greddy BOV, but I thought both Greddy and 1G Bovs were very similar.

Thanks guys.
 
That pipe is a 1g for sure. The stock SMIC should be enough to reach your goals for now so put your money elsewhere. I believe the greddy BOV boltholes are closer together than those on a 1g which may make compatability a challenge, not to say it can't be done...
 
hey.

you can switch from a 1g bov flange to a greddy flange..but not vice versa

well it might be possible, but u would have like JB weld the greddy holes shut..and then pray theres enough room on the flange to drill holes on the outside of the greddy ones

you can use your old water lines but youll need to bend them, youll also need a new oil feed line, and a different exhast gasket, and you can use your old t25 o2 housing. so with that and a turbione housing youll be set.
